首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何对dataframe列中的值进行切片

对于dataframe列中的值进行切片,可以使用pandas库提供的切片操作。

首先,需要导入pandas库:

代码语言:txt
复制
import pandas as pd

然后,可以使用ilocloc方法对dataframe列进行切片操作。

  1. 使用iloc方法对列进行切片:
代码语言:txt
复制
# 假设df是一个dataframe对象,column_name是要切片的列名
df_sliced = df.iloc[:, column_index_start:column_index_end]

其中,column_index_start是要切片的起始列索引,column_index_end是要切片的结束列索引(不包含在切片结果中)。

  1. 使用loc方法对列进行切片:
代码语言:txt
复制
# 假设df是一个dataframe对象,column_name是要切片的列名
df_sliced = df.loc[:, column_name_start:column_name_end]

其中,column_name_start是要切片的起始列名,column_name_end是要切片的结束列名(包含在切片结果中)。

切片操作可以根据具体需求进行灵活调整,可以通过指定索引或列名的方式进行切片。切片结果将返回一个新的dataframe对象,包含了切片后的列数据。

对于切片的应用场景,可以用于选择特定列进行数据分析、数据处理、特征工程等操作。例如,可以通过切片选择需要进行机器学习模型训练的特征列。

推荐的腾讯云相关产品:腾讯云数据万象(COS)。 腾讯云数据万象(Cloud Object Storage,简称COS)是一种海量、安全、低成本、高可靠的云存储服务,提供了对象存储、数据处理与分析、数据迁移与传输等功能,适用于各种场景下的数据存储与处理需求。您可以通过腾讯云数据万象(COS)存储和管理数据,同时还可以使用其提供的数据处理功能对数据进行切片、转码、压缩等操作。

更多关于腾讯云数据万象(COS)的信息,请访问:腾讯云数据万象(COS)产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券